Day Trading and Swing Trading the Currency Markets. by Kathy Lien. The book’s author is one of the best analysts in the forex space. Not to mention, Kathy Lien is a regular invitee on major finance channels, such as CNN, CNBC, and Bloomberg. She is also the MD of BK Asset Management.Jun 17, 2023 · Geared toward beginners, this book by Andrew Aziz provides a step-by-step guide to day trading. It covers essential topics such as risk management, technical analysis, and trading strategies. Aziz also emphasizes the importance of mindset and psychological aspects of trading. Charts And Technical Analysis ...Mar 30, 2022 · Best on Strategy: The Options Playbook. Courtesy of Amazon. Buy on Amazon. For investors who already understand the options market, but want to improve their investing strategy, Brian Overby’s “The Options Playbook” lays out the 40 most popular options strategies—and a step-by-step on how to execute them.
